Meet the Founder

Adrian Figueroa, Ph.D.

Adrian Figueroa, Ph.D.

Founder & Principal Ecologist

Email: adr.fig.phd@gmail.com

Driven by a passion for protecting our natural world, I’ve dedicated my career to advancing conservation biology and restoration ecology since 2016. During my undergraduate studies, I double-majored in Environmental Studies: Natural Resources Sciences and Interdisciplinary Studies, with a minor in Biological Sciences and certification in Biodiversity Conservation and Management—laying a robust foundation for my scientific journey.

In graduate school, I investigated how seasonality influences frugivory, seed dispersal, and individual diet specialization in gopher tortoises (Gopherus polyphemus) within the globally imperiled pine rockland ecosystem of Miami-Dade County, Florida—earning my PhD in Earth Systems Science: Natural Resources Science and Management. Later, at the University of Florida, I developed a decision support tool to prioritize invasive species threatening Everglades ecosystems, fulfilling a critical mandate under the 2020 Water Resources Development Act.

I have extensive expertise in conservation biology, restoration ecology, field research, data analysis (frequentist and Bayesian), coding (R Studio, R Shiny, HTML, CSS, JavaScript), GIS (ArcGIS, QGIS), technical writing, science communication, and public speaking.

FICUS LLC Overview

FICUS LLC is a science-based ecological consulting firm providing analytical, spatial, and communication services to support conservation and urban ecological initiatives. We integrate scientific rigor with local insight to support agencies, institutions, and research partners with innovative and actionable solutions.
